Origin

From mining engineering research to operational decision support.

OreNeda was developed from mining engineering, mine-to-mill optimisation, digital mining, and operational decision-support research. Its purpose is practical: help mining teams connect resource knowledge to downstream operating and product outcomes.

Mission

OreNeda exists to make complex mining decisions traceable, reviewable, and operationally useful.

Founder

Founder-led, mining-focused, system-first.

OreNeda is led by Pouya Nobahar, combining mining engineering, simulation-based product development, AI/ML modelling, and value-chain optimisation into a focused decision-support platform for the resources sector.

Principles

Decision support that stands up before it scales up.

OreNeda is shaped around operational context, engineering judgement, model transparency, and site validation before any recommendation is trusted.

Operational reality first

Start from the messy conditions of mines, plants, people, constraints, and time windows.

Integration over silos

Connect specialist systems into decision context instead of replacing the tools teams already trust.

Explainability before black-box automation

Make assumptions, confidence, source data, and model limits visible before recommendations are used.

Evidence before recommendation

Support every proposed action with constraints, sensitivity context, provenance, and reviewable reasoning.

Site-specific validation

Treat deployment as a validation pathway with site experts, not a generic software rollout.
